GALWAY, IRELAND--September 10, 2014 --Written by Martin Lynch, European News Editor for Industrial Info (Galway, Ireland) Canada's Northland Power (Toronto, Canada) has agreed to take a majority share in three German offshore windfarms with a combined generating capacity of almost 1,000-megawatts (MW).

The independent power producer has signed a deal with German utility RWE Innogy, part of Germany's second largest power company RWE AG (OTC:RWEOY) (Essen, Germany), to take an 85% stake in the Nordsee cluster of projects.
